BG Consultants, Inc. is seeking a Professional Land Surveyor to assist in leading and growing the surveying department within our firm. The successful individual will oversee the planning, scheduling, and coordinating of surveying operations, assist in training and recruitment of staff, and maintain positive client relationships. This is an opportunity to play a key role within the firm and develop a long-term career investment, including the potential to advance to a shareholder position.

Job Responsibilities:
- Preparation of legal descriptions, easement descriptions, and estimates of survey needs
- Conduct boundary, ALTA, and topographic surveys, primarily as support for engineering and architecture projects
- Plan preparation and construction layout
- Schedule field crews and ensure project deadlines are met
- Establish strategies to expand the department within the market area
- Develop and maintain public & client relationships
Requirements:
- Registered Professional Surveyor in Kansas with 2-10 years of experience preferred
- Knowledge of modern survey methods and surveying devices, including total station and GPS
- Proficient in AutoCAD, and Microsoft Office Suite
- Excellent oral and written communication skills
- Self-motivated and able to work independently
